Understanding Carcinoma Tongue Cancer
Carcinoma tongue cancer primarily arises from the squamous epithelial cells lining the tongue. It is one of the most common types of oral cancers and can occur on various parts of the tongue, including the dorsal (top), ventral (underside), and lateral borders. This malignancy is aggressive and can invade nearby tissues rapidly if left untreated.
The disease often begins as a small lesion or ulcer that fails to heal, persisting beyond two weeks. These lesions may appear as white patches (leukoplakia), red patches (erythroplakia), or combined red-white patches, each with varying degrees of malignant potential. The lateral border of the tongue is particularly vulnerable due to frequent exposure to carcinogens like tobacco and alcohol.
Risk factors play a significant role in carcinogenesis. Tobacco use—smoking or chewing—is the leading cause, followed closely by excessive alcohol consumption. Human papillomavirus (HPV), especially HPV-16 subtype, has emerged as an important etiological agent in recent years. Poor oral hygiene and chronic irritation from rough teeth or ill-fitting dentures can also contribute.
Pathophysiology and Progression
The transformation from normal squamous epithelium to carcinoma involves multiple genetic mutations that disrupt normal cell growth control mechanisms. Early changes include dysplasia—abnormal cell proliferation with loss of cellular differentiation. If unchecked, this progresses to carcinoma in situ, where malignant cells are confined to the epithelium.
Once cancer invades beyond the basement membrane into underlying connective tissue, it becomes invasive carcinoma. This stage allows tumor cells to access lymphatic vessels and blood circulation, facilitating metastasis. The rich lymphatic network in the tongue makes regional lymph node involvement common even in early stages.
Tumor growth leads to local tissue destruction, pain, difficulty in swallowing (dysphagia), speech impairment, and sometimes bleeding. Advanced tumors can infiltrate muscles, bones (mandible), and vital structures in the oral cavity.
Symptoms and Clinical Presentation
Early symptoms of carcinoma tongue cancer are often subtle but progressively worsen:
- Persistent ulcer or sore: A non-healing ulcer on the tongue lasting more than two weeks.
- Lump or thickening: A palpable mass or thickened area on one side of the tongue.
- Pain or tenderness: Localized pain which may increase during eating or speaking.
- Red or white patches: Areas of discoloration indicating precancerous changes.
- Dysphagia: Difficulty swallowing due to tumor size or location.
- Speech difficulties: Changes in articulation caused by restricted tongue movement.
- Lymphadenopathy: Swollen lymph nodes under the jaw or neck indicating spread.
Patients may also notice unexplained weight loss and fatigue as systemic effects manifest in advanced disease.
Clinical Examination Techniques
A thorough oral examination is essential for detecting suspicious lesions early:
- Visual inspection: Use adequate lighting to examine all surfaces of the tongue carefully.
- Palpation: Gently feel for lumps beneath mucosa and check regional lymph nodes for enlargement.
- Toluidine blue staining: This dye selectively stains dysplastic areas helping identify biopsy sites.
- Brush biopsy: A minimally invasive technique collecting superficial cells for cytological analysis.
If any lesion appears suspicious—persistent ulceration, induration (hardening), bleeding on touch—it warrants further diagnostic evaluation.
Diagnostic Workup for Carcinoma Tongue Cancer
Confirming carcinoma requires a combination of clinical assessment and investigative procedures:
Biopsy and Histopathology
A definitive diagnosis hinges on histopathological examination of tissue samples obtained via incisional or excisional biopsy. The specimen undergoes microscopic evaluation revealing malignant squamous cells characterized by:
- Nuclear pleomorphism (variation in size/shape)
- Mitosis (increased cell division)
- Loss of normal epithelial architecture
- Invasion into underlying tissues
Grading based on differentiation—well, moderately, or poorly differentiated—helps predict tumor behavior.
Imaging Studies
Imaging assesses tumor extent and nodal involvement:
| Imaging Modality | Purpose | Description |
|---|---|---|
| MRI (Magnetic Resonance Imaging) | Tumor margin delineation & soft tissue involvement | High contrast resolution helps visualize muscle infiltration & perineural spread. |
| CT Scan (Computed Tomography) | Bony invasion & nodal metastasis evaluation | Aids detection of mandible erosion and enlarged cervical lymph nodes. |
| PET Scan (Positron Emission Tomography) | Distant metastasis detection & staging accuracy | Molecular imaging identifies metabolically active tumor regions beyond anatomical limits. |
Lymph Node Assessment
Palpation supplemented by ultrasound-guided fine needle aspiration cytology (FNAC) determines nodal metastatic status. Presence of metastatic nodes significantly affects staging and prognosis.
Treatment Strategies for Carcinoma Tongue Cancer
Management depends on tumor size, location, stage at diagnosis, and patient factors like age and comorbidities.
Surgical Intervention
Surgery remains the cornerstone treatment for resectable carcinoma tongue cancer:
- Tongue resection: Partial glossectomy removes tumor with clear margins preserving function when possible.
- Cervical lymph node dissection: Selective removal of regional nodes reduces recurrence risk.
- Mandibulectomy: Required if cancer invades jawbone; reconstructive surgery follows for restoration.
Advances in microsurgical techniques allow free flap reconstruction using tissue from other body parts improving speech/swallowing outcomes post-surgery.
Radiotherapy Approaches
Radiotherapy uses high-energy rays to kill cancer cells:
- External beam radiation therapy (EBRT): Commonly used post-surgery to eliminate residual microscopic disease or as primary treatment when surgery isn’t feasible.
- Brachytherapy: Placement of radioactive sources close to tumor site offers localized high-dose radiation minimizing damage to surrounding tissues.
Radiotherapy can cause side effects like mucositis, xerostomia (dry mouth), taste alteration but remains crucial in comprehensive care.
Chemotherapy Role
Systemic chemotherapy complements surgery/radiotherapy especially in advanced cases:
- Sensitizes tumors making radiotherapy more effective.
- Treats distant metastases reducing systemic spread risk.
- Main agents include cisplatin, fluorouracil, paclitaxel often combined for synergistic effect.
New targeted therapies focusing on molecular pathways are under investigation but not yet standard practice.
The Importance of Early Detection and Prognosis Factors
Survival rates drastically improve with early diagnosis—localized carcinoma tongue cancer has a five-year survival rate exceeding 70%. Unfortunately, many cases present late due to asymptomatic nature initially or lack of awareness.
Key prognostic factors influencing outcomes include:
- Tumor size: Smaller tumors (<2 cm) fare better than larger ones (>4 cm).
- Lymph node involvement: Negative nodes correlate with better survival; positive nodes reduce prognosis significantly.
- Tumor grade: Well-differentiated tumors grow slower compared to poorly differentiated aggressive types.
Regular dental checkups facilitate early identification since dentists often detect suspicious lesions before symptoms arise.
Nutritional Considerations During Treatment
Treatment impacts oral intake severely due to pain, mucositis, altered taste sensations, and mechanical difficulties swallowing. Maintaining adequate nutrition is vital:
- Diet modification: Soft foods rich in calories/protein help sustain energy levels while minimizing irritation.
- Enteral feeding: In severe cases where oral intake is impossible,
nasogastric tube or gastrostomy feeding ensures nutritional support. - Hydration: Adequate fluid intake prevents dehydration exacerbating mucositis.
Multidisciplinary care involving nutritionists optimizes recovery chances during aggressive treatments.
Tobacco Cessation Impact on Carcinoma Tongue Cancer Prevention
Tobacco remains the leading cause behind most cases worldwide; quitting drastically reduces risk over time. Tobacco smoke contains carcinogens inducing DNA mutations triggering malignant transformation.
Public health initiatives promoting cessation have shown significant declines in incidence rates where implemented effectively. Patients diagnosed with precancerous lesions benefit greatly from stopping tobacco use as it halts progression toward carcinoma tongue cancer development.
The Role of Human Papillomavirus (HPV)
HPV-associated carcinoma tongue cancers represent a distinct subset often affecting younger individuals without traditional risk factors like smoking/alcohol use. HPV-16 genotype integrates into host DNA causing oncogenic changes primarily through E6/E7 viral proteins disrupting tumor suppressor pathways p53/Rb respectively.
These tumors tend to respond better to treatment with improved survival statistics compared to HPV-negative counterparts but require accurate identification via PCR testing or immunohistochemistry during diagnosis.
Surgical Margins And Recurrence Risks
Achieving clear surgical margins—no residual microscopic cancer at resection edges—is critical in lowering recurrence chances after surgery. Positive margins necessitate additional treatments such as re-excision or adjuvant radiotherapy.
Recurrence can occur locally at primary site or regionally within cervical lymph nodes emphasizing need for vigilant postoperative surveillance through periodic clinical exams and imaging studies over several years post-treatment.
